PgMP Practice Question

During planning for a global supply-chain management platform, each region is still refining processes and regulations are likely to change. Executives want incremental evidence of benefits and early visibility into integration risks after a prior project's costly late-stage defects. Which implementation model best accommodates evolving requirements and gives sponsors frequent assurance that risks are being managed?

  • Big-bang implementation after a global design freeze and final system test

  • Sequential waterfall with gated design, build, and test phases for all regions

  • Iterative incremental delivery with time-boxed cycles and end-of-sprint stakeholder reviews

  • Single-region pilot executed after the full build is complete
